available from Wikipedia or other free sources online. Ljubomir Vorkapi¿
(born 19 February 1967) is a former Serbian football player. Vorkapi¿
won the national champions twice (in 1989 with Vojvodina, 1992 with
Partizan). He also played for Partizan in 1993-94 season, but left for
Hércules in January 1994 and did not participated in the winning squad.
Association football, more commonly known as football or soccer, is a
sport played between two teams of eleven players with a spherical ball.
At the turn of the 21st century, the game was played by over 250 million
players in over 200 countries, making it the world's most popular sport.
